Transaction 94582984e551cc70f658d49b93eb7517e341ffb83f8aee0d8345dc7d0e415fec
1 Input
1 Output
-
94582984e551cc70f658d49b93eb7517e341ffb83f8aee0d8345dc7d0e415fec:0
- value
- 24104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e378a513b65460412955bc721bb171484d3d6d8 OP_EQUAL
- address
- 3EezQnrtejW7cFUAgjRJo4BjrdziNTe2v5